How the LinkAja Withdrawal Flow Works on omset228

Head to your account dashboard and open the Withdraw tab. Select LinkAja as your payout method, enter the amount you want to move, and confirm your registered LinkAja number matches what is saved under your profile. The system then flags the request for our payments team, who check your account standing and KYC status before approving. If your identity documents are already

verified, the request moves through faster — upload a clear photo ID under Account Settings if you have not done that yet. Once approved, the transfer routes directly to your LinkAja wallet. Availability depends on local law and eligible regions.

LinkAja Withdrawal Terms Explained

New to e-wallet payouts or just want to know what each step actually means? These plain-language definitions cover the key terms you will see during a LinkAja withdrawal on omset228.

What is KYC in the context of a withdrawal?

KYC stands for Know Your Customer — the identity check that confirms your account details match your government ID before a payout is approved and sent to your wallet.

What does withdrawal status 'pending' mean?

Pending means your request has been received and is queued for review. It has not been approved or rejected yet; the payments team is checking your account standing and wallet details.

What is a minimum withdrawal amount?

The minimum withdrawal amount is the smallest payout value the platform will process in one request. Amounts below this threshold cannot be submitted until your balance reaches that floor.

What does 'wallet verification' mean?

Wallet verification confirms the LinkAja number on your withdrawal request matches the number registered to your omset228 account, preventing transfers to the wrong destination.

What is a withdrawal hold?

A hold pauses your withdrawal request, usually because a KYC document is missing, the wallet number does not match, or the account has an outstanding review flag that needs clearing first.

What is account standing in the payout process?

Account standing refers to whether your profile meets all requirements — verified identity, no open disputes, matched payment details — for a withdrawal to be approved and processed.
